It appears the prime "suspect" in the dreaded "clunk" leading to twisted starter bolts (and also to starter clutch failure) is the improper use of the throttle (right hand!) when starting the bike. Advancing the throttle causes the TPS (throttle Positioning Sensor) to "misread" and to cause a kickback - the full power of which is directed at the flimsy internal structure of the starter. See the next two items on proper starting technique - and avoid the problem. Also appears that an incorrect setting on the TPS is a major contributor to the dreaded clunk - either on starting or on engine shutdown. Included in the TPS section below is an excellent article, with pix, on how to check the TPS setting and how to adjust if it is out of the preferred range.   14. Ok I think I can rule out the battery, just put jumpers from it to my lift truck at work and still does it, voltage don't drop as low(maybe only down to 9v) but it still does it. There is talk on the interwebz about bad starter one way gears in these being bad but its a totally different problem, the common problem is the gear not engaging, those are in the 99-02 models
  15. Ok had some free time at work tonight and put a meter on it. The standing voltage not running is 12.7...when its running its 12.9...when it tries to start 1. When it starts with out the salling problem it drops to 8.5 to 9.... 2. When the starter stalls out for that slipt second it stuggles and the voltage drops to 6.5 but bounces right back to 12v when you let go of the button
